Injection Molding Tryout Report Checklist (NYX Standard)
by Greg Homann, from the Community
Use this structured tryout report to audit conformity to the NYX Mold Build Standard for injection molded parts. The checklist covers mold identification plaques, hydraulic interlocks, water line diagrams, manifolds, hot runner setup, valve gates, and labeling. Validate tooling dimensions, venting, runner and gate quality, sprue details, and safety features. Assess process and part quality including Moldflow validation, cavity balance, flash, mismatch, sink, gloss, read-through, knitlines, wall thickness, ejection, slide and lifter motion, leaks, and demold with EOAT. Capture setup details and record approval status before shipping to the NYX facility.
